Super, tohle funguje. Už jsou všechna xTF seřazena správně. Velké díky.
Stator 1.4.1
#301
Publikováno 06 May 2017 - 12:09
Geoget + Locus Pro na Asus Zenfone Max Pro M1, občas Etrex 30 + GPI generator, Wine, Debian testing
#302
Publikováno 10 May 2017 - 0:32
Chtěl jsem si přes stator vytvořit statistiku na profil, přišla mi lepší jak graficky, tak i že se dá upravit tak jak člověk potřebuje a čím se chce pochlubit. Vše jsem nastavil podle návodu na araratu, stahl jsem i dávku pro nahrání statistiky na profil ale bohužel se mi to nepodařilo vždy po načítání vyskočí hláška v GeoJarry - Error: Profile file not exists - Chyba spuštění GeoJarry:3. Když se podívám tak všechna hesla, přihlašovací údaje jsou správně. Když si udělám statistiku ve statoru ta se mi také ukáže akorát nevím prč mi ukazuje, že mám o jeden log navíc, přitom na project-gc mi žádné duplicity nenašli a v GeoGetu mám všechny nálezy aktualizovány. Poradí někdo co mám zkontrolovat popř. nastavit
#303
Publikováno 10 May 2017 - 6:51
Ach jo, zase to samé. Geojarry je snad už opravené, ale nevím, jestli zrovna tato funkce.
Ale když si zatrhneš, že chceš zkopírovat statistku do schránky a otevřít stránku s profilem, po dokončení pluginu se ti otevře stránka s nastavením tvého profilu, dole je políčko BIO a ve schránce budeš mít to, co tam patří. Myslím, že CtrlA, CtrlV a SAVE není tak obtížné. A Geojarry nepotřebuješ vůbec.
Ale kdyby ses podíval, tato otázka se tu opakuje každý týden.
Vím o jednom problému. Někdy to trvá i minuty, než se tlačítko SAVE ukáže. Ale to je problém na GS.com obecně, že se něco načítá se zpožděním.
Tento příspěvek byl upraven od mpik: 10 May 2017 - 9:25
#304
Publikováno 10 May 2017 - 9:09
Chtěl jsem si přes stator vytvořit statistiku na profil, přišla mi lepší jak graficky, tak i že se dá upravit tak jak člověk potřebuje a čím se chce pochlubit. Vše jsem nastavil podle návodu na araratu, stahl jsem i dávku pro nahrání statistiky na profil ale bohužel se mi to nepodařilo vždy po načítání vyskočí hláška v GeoJarry - Error: Profile file not exists - Chyba spuštění GeoJarry:3. Když se podívám tak všechna hesla, přihlašovací údaje jsou správně. Když si udělám statistiku ve statoru ta se mi také ukáže akorát nevím prč mi ukazuje, že mám o jeden log navíc, přitom na project-gc mi žádné duplicity nenašli a v GeoGetu mám všechny nálezy aktualizovány. Poradí někdo co mám zkontrolovat popř. nastavit
Log navic - zkus, co ti napise za chyby Diagnosticky profil
(Proc asi je ta rozsahla dokumentace napsana? Pro autory asi nebude.)
MHD/PID vybranych mest CR jako POI (diskuse)
GeoGet:
- Combine - automatizace opakovanych cinnosti (diskuse, dávky)
- Stator - statistiky y GeoGetu (diskuse)
- Spoiler - uložení spoilerů do GPS jako POI (diskuse)
- Náhrada GJ legálními postupy
#305
Publikováno 14 May 2017 - 15:16
Hledám, ale nemůžu to nikde najít. Můžu nějak přidat do modulu MarginalCachesInCountry přidat ještě kromě zeměpisných extrémů nejstarší a nejmladší nalezenou keš? Teď je mám v tabulkách nad mapičkou, ale rád bych to všechno pohromadě.
Případně mi stačí odkázat do nějakého zdrojáku, SQL dotaz už zvládnu sám
Jde se lovit!
Moje statistiky ZDE
#306
Publikováno 14 May 2017 - 17:59
Hledám, ale nemůžu to nikde najít. Můžu nějak přidat do modulu MarginalCachesInCountry přidat ještě kromě zeměpisných extrémů nejstarší a nejmladší nalezenou keš? Teď je mám v tabulkách nad mapičkou, ale rád bych to všechno pohromadě.
Případně mi stačí odkázat do nějakého zdrojáku, SQL dotaz už zvládnu sám
Přidat to není až tak složité, ale nechce se mi to do modulu doplňovat standardně. Jestli máš chuť, tak si to zkus přidat sám. Ve zdrojovém kódu modulu najdeš přidávání jednotlivých značek. Analogicky si můžeš doplnit časové extrémy.
#307
Publikováno 14 May 2017 - 17:59
Ach jo, zase to samé. Geojarry je snad už opravené, ale nevím, jestli zrovna tato funkce.
Ale když si zatrhneš, že chceš zkopírovat statistku do schránky a otevřít stránku s profilem, po dokončení pluginu se ti otevře stránka s nastavením tvého profilu, dole je políčko BIO a ve schránce budeš mít to, co tam patří. Myslím, že CtrlA, CtrlV a SAVE není tak obtížné. A Geojarry nepotřebuješ vůbec.
Ale kdyby ses podíval, tato otázka se tu opakuje každý týden.
Vím o jednom problému. Někdy to trvá i minuty, než se tlačítko SAVE ukáže. Ale to je problém na GS.com obecně, že se něco načítá se zpožděním.
Omlouvám se, že jsem obtěžoval tím co už spousta lidí přede mnou, pročítat celé vlákno, když se v něm řeší vícero věcí najednou je kolikrát dost matoucí. Statistiku se mi už na profil povedlo umístit a ani jsem nemusel provádět CtrlA CtrlV otevřelo se mi okno s profilem dal jsem vložit a bylo to tam... problém byl ale s tím, že se mi statistika nechtěla na profilu zobrazovat... několikrát se mi ukázalo vše co jsem do okna zkopíroval (textově) jindy se neukázalo nic. Ale nejspíš to asi bylo AdBlockem jak už někdo psal, poté co jsem ho na stránce GC.com zakázal tak se ukazuje v pohodě ;-)
#308
Publikováno 14 May 2017 - 19:48
CtrlA použiješ na označení všeho, co tam už máš, abys novou statistikou přepsal tu starou, ale to už asi víš. Spíš mě ale zajímá, jak to bude vypadat po změnách. Protože ta stránka s veřejným profilem se podstatně změní. Já už jsem dal statistiky na vlastní adresu a odkaz na ně tam snad dát půjde, i když u Groundspeaku nikdo nikdy neví.
#309
Publikováno 15 May 2017 - 18:11
Přidat to není až tak složité, ale nechce se mi to do modulu doplňovat standardně. Jestli máš chuť, tak si to zkus přidat sám. Ve zdrojovém kódu modulu najdeš přidávání jednotlivých značek. Analogicky si můžeš doplnit časové extrémy.
Tak jsem to zkusil. Do souboru GeoGet\data-gasp\script\Stator\Modules\MarginalCachesInCountry.Stator.pas Jsem přidal
//Nejstarsi kes
sL:=_('Oldest cache');
sSql:='SELECT min(0+gc.dthidden) hidden, gc.y coordy, gc.x coordx, gc.id cacheid FROM'
+' geocache gc WHERE gc.dtfound>0'+CONST_SQL_IGNORE_CACHETYPES
+' AND gc.country="'+sCountry+'" '+SetSqlFilter(aPar);
if(sIgnoreCaches<>'') then sSql:=sSql+' AND gc.id not in ('+sIgnoreCaches+')';
tab:=Geoget_DB.GetTable(sSql, false);
try
sV:='<b>'(tab.FieldByName['hidden'])'</b><br>';
sC:=MakeHtmlShortCacheInfoFromId(tab.FieldByName['cacheid']);
sMarkers:=sMarkers+'&markers=color:red|label:O|'+tab.FieldByName['coordx']+','+tab.FieldByName['coordy'];
finally
tab.Free();
end;
Result:=Result+MarginalCachesInCountry_AddDoubleRow(sL,sV,sC);
a analogicky pro nejmladší. Ale nějak mi to nfunguje Můžu poprosit o radu?
Přikládám i soubor v txt.
Přiložený soubor (y)
Tento příspěvek byl upraven od Shashlick: 15 May 2017 - 18:22
Jde se lovit!
Moje statistiky ZDE
#310
Publikováno 15 May 2017 - 18:41
Co znamena, ze ti to "nejak nefunguje"?
Nijak extra jsem to nezkoumal, ale na prvni pohled:
sV:='<b>'(tab.FieldByName['hidden'])'</b><br>';
podle me ti chybeji + okolo vyrazu v zavorkach. Tohle snad ani neprojde prekladem, ne?
sV:='<b>'+(tab.FieldByName['hidden'])+'</b><br>';
Tento příspěvek byl upraven od gord: 15 May 2017 - 18:43
MHD/PID vybranych mest CR jako POI (diskuse)
GeoGet:
- Combine - automatizace opakovanych cinnosti (diskuse, dávky)
- Stator - statistiky y GeoGetu (diskuse)
- Spoiler - uložení spoilerů do GPS jako POI (diskuse)
- Náhrada GJ legálními postupy
#312
Publikováno 15 May 2017 - 19:15
Neprošlo, no
Pod touto informaci si muze kazdy predstavit cokoli. Kdybys napsal, ze je tam chyba syntaxe pri prekladu, bylo by jasne, co vlastne hledat.
MHD/PID vybranych mest CR jako POI (diskuse)
GeoGet:
- Combine - automatizace opakovanych cinnosti (diskuse, dávky)
- Stator - statistiky y GeoGetu (diskuse)
- Spoiler - uložení spoilerů do GPS jako POI (diskuse)
- Náhrada GJ legálními postupy
#313
Publikováno 15 May 2017 - 19:21
Pod touto informaci si muze kazdy predstavit cokoli. Kdybys napsal, ze je tam chyba syntaxe pri prekladu, bylo by jasne, co vlastne hledat.
Kdybych věděl, že je to tato chyba, tak bych to napsal Až když jsi napsal, kde to může haprovat, tak jsem si odvodil, že to bude ono. Holt metoda pokus omyl.
Teď už jen ty substringy, třeba to někde najdu ve zdrojáku. Nebo převod formát data z YYYYMMDD na DD. MM. YYYY
Tento příspěvek byl upraven od Shashlick: 15 May 2017 - 19:23
Jde se lovit!
Moje statistiky ZDE
#314
Publikováno 15 May 2017 - 19:23
...
Teď už jen ty substringy, třeba to někde najdu ve zdrojáku.
copy ?
Rumunská anabáze 2009, Eurocaching Tour 2010, Eurocaching Tour 2011, Balt Cache Tour 2011, Oslo Cache Tour 2011, Balkan Caching Tour 2012, Euro Caching Tour 2013, Balkan Caching Tour 2014, Euro Caching Tour 2015, Hajastán 2016, Sakartvelo 2017, Azərbaycan 2018, Transilvania GeoQuest 10 (Alba Iulia 2018), Balt Cache Tour 2019, Expedice Nový Bor 2020, Go East! 2020, Dobytí jižního pólu 2020, Expedice Ísland 2021, Go East 2022, Go West 2022
#315
Publikováno 15 May 2017 - 19:29
Kdybych věděl, že je to tato chyba, tak bych to napsal Až když jsi napsal, kde to může haprovat, tak jsem si odvodil, že to bude ono. Holt metoda pokus omyl.
Teď už jen ty substringy, třeba to někde najdu ve zdrojáku. Nebo převod formát data z YYYYMMDD na DD. MM. YYYY
Ono by stacilo napsat, co tio to hlasi za chybu. Ale to je jedno.
Funkce pouzitelne v pluginech maji vlastni stranku. Takze treba:
FormatDateTime('d.m.Y',IntToDate(string_s_YYYYMMDD));
MHD/PID vybranych mest CR jako POI (diskuse)
GeoGet:
- Combine - automatizace opakovanych cinnosti (diskuse, dávky)
- Stator - statistiky y GeoGetu (diskuse)
- Spoiler - uložení spoilerů do GPS jako POI (diskuse)
- Náhrada GJ legálními postupy
#316
Publikováno 15 May 2017 - 20:49
Jinak je dobre kazdu plugin proverit, zda jde prelozit bez chyby. U Statoru je to trochu slozitejsi, ale neni to zadna tragedie. Pokud se upravuje jen modul, staci v menu Nastroje - Editor skriptu otevrit Stator\<profil>\StatorGen.ggp.pas a spustit kontrolu syntaxe.
MHD/PID vybranych mest CR jako POI (diskuse)
GeoGet:
- Combine - automatizace opakovanych cinnosti (diskuse, dávky)
- Stator - statistiky y GeoGetu (diskuse)
- Spoiler - uložení spoilerů do GPS jako POI (diskuse)
- Náhrada GJ legálními postupy
#317
Publikováno 15 May 2017 - 21:15
#319
Publikováno 19 May 2017 - 18:58
Nakonec jsem si do mapky ještě přidal první a poslední nález ve státě Kdyby to někdo chtěl taky, tak tady je celkový přidaný kód:
//Nejstarsi kes
sL:=_('Oldest cache');
sSql:='SELECT min(0+gc.dthidden) hidden, gc.y coordy, gc.x coordx, gc.id cacheid FROM'
+' geocache gc WHERE gc.dtfound>0'+CONST_SQL_IGNORE_CACHETYPES
+' AND gc.country="'+sCountry+'" '+SetSqlFilter(aPar);
if(sIgnoreCaches<>'') then sSql:=sSql+' AND gc.id not in ('+sIgnoreCaches+')';
tab:=Geoget_DB.GetTable(sSql, false);
try
sV:='<b>'+FormatDateTime('d.m.YYYY',IntToDate(tab.FieldByName['hidden']))+'</b><br>';
sC:=MakeHtmlShortCacheInfoFromId(tab.FieldByName['cacheid']);
sMarkers:=sMarkers+'&markers=color:red|label:O|'+tab.FieldByName['coordx']+','+tab.FieldByName['coordy'];
finally
tab.Free();
end;
Result:=Result+MarginalCachesInCountry_AddDoubleRow(sL,sV,sC);
//Nejmladsi kes
sL:=_('Youngest cache');
sSql:='SELECT max(0+gc.dthidden) hidden,gc.y coordy, gc.x coordx, gc.id cacheid FROM'
+' geocache gc WHERE gc.dtfound>0'+CONST_SQL_IGNORE_CACHETYPES
+' AND gc.country="'+sCountry+'" '+SetSqlFilter(aPar);
if(sIgnoreCaches<>'') then sSql:=sSql+' AND gc.id not in ('+sIgnoreCaches+')';
tab:=Geoget_DB.GetTable(sSql, false);
try
sV:='<b>'+FormatDateTime('d.m.YYYY',IntToDate(tab.FieldByName['hidden']))+'</b><br>';
sC:=MakeHtmlShortCacheInfoFromId(tab.FieldByName['cacheid']);
sMarkers:=sMarkers+'&markers=color:red|label:Y|'+tab.FieldByName['coordx']+','+tab.FieldByName['coordy'];
finally
tab.Free();
end;
Result:=Result+MarginalCachesInCountry_AddDoubleRow(sL,sV,sC);
//Prvni nalezena kes
sL:=_('První nalezená keš');
sSql:='SELECT min(0+gc.dtfound) found,gc.y coordy, gc.x coordx, gc.id cacheid FROM'
+' geocache gc WHERE gc.dtfound>0'+CONST_SQL_IGNORE_CACHETYPES
+' AND gc.country="'+sCountry+'" '+SetSqlFilter(aPar);
if(sIgnoreCaches<>'') then sSql:=sSql+' AND gc.id not in ('+sIgnoreCaches+')';
tab:=Geoget_DB.GetTable(sSql, false);
try
sV:='<b>'+FormatDateTime('d.m.YYYY',IntToDate(tab.FieldByName['found']))+'</b><br>';
sC:=MakeHtmlShortCacheInfoFromId(tab.FieldByName['cacheid']);
sMarkers:=sMarkers+'&markers=color:green|label:F|'+tab.FieldByName['coordx']+','+tab.FieldByName['coordy'];
finally
tab.Free();
end;
Result:=Result+MarginalCachesInCountry_AddDoubleRow(sL,sV,sC);
//Posledni nalezena kes
sL:=_('Poslední nalezená keš');
sSql:='SELECT max(0+gc.dtfound) found,gc.y coordy, gc.x coordx, gc.id cacheid FROM'
+' geocache gc WHERE gc.dtfound>0'+CONST_SQL_IGNORE_CACHETYPES
+' AND gc.country="'+sCountry+'" '+SetSqlFilter(aPar);
if(sIgnoreCaches<>'') then sSql:=sSql+' AND gc.id not in ('+sIgnoreCaches+')';
tab:=Geoget_DB.GetTable(sSql, false);
try
sV:='<b>'+FormatDateTime('d.m.YYYY',IntToDate(tab.FieldByName['found']))+'</b><br>';
sC:=MakeHtmlShortCacheInfoFromId(tab.FieldByName['cacheid']);
sMarkers:=sMarkers+'&markers=color:green|label:X|'+tab.FieldByName['coordx']+','+tab.FieldByName['coordy'];
finally
tab.Free();
end;
Result:=Result+MarginalCachesInCountry_AddDoubleRow(sL,sV,sC);
Jde se lovit!
Moje statistiky ZDE
#320
Publikováno 24 May 2017 - 12:31
Prosím o radu:
Mám seznam kešek seřazený dle názvu. Názvy některých kešek začínají malým písmenem. Stator mi tyto řadí zvlášť na konci seznamu. Lze nastavit Stator tak, aby nerozlišoval velikost písmen při řazení ? Nebo dělám něco špatně já ?
Případné řešení v minulosti jsem nenašel.
Děkuji za ochotu.
Tento příspěvek byl upraven od georabbits.cz: 24 May 2017 - 12:32
Devět z deseti kačerů doporučuje k lovu keší aplikaci Locus
1 uživatel(ů) prochází toto téma
0 uživatelů, 1 návštěvníků 0 anonymních uživatelů